CMA CGM joins transatlantic rate increase chase

Thursday, August 23, 2012
   The French liner carrier CMA CGM has joined a number of other lines in seeking to boost transatlantic rate levels.    The line said Thursday it will increase rates by $300 per 20-foot container and $400 per 40-foot container from Northern Europe and the Mediterranean to the U.S. East Coast.
